Carmella’s face turned pale white, and hatred began to grow in her heart. Estelle must’ve done it on purpose!
Estelle must be jealous of how awesome she is and how much Simone dotes on her. She wanted to take revenge, that must be it! She won’t let her get her way. Not only will she monopolize Simone’s affection, but the entire Macclain family fortune will be hers alone! A good–for–nothing hillbilly, what did she have to compete with hert
Estelle bought some pasta at the supermarket and went back to the Royal Mansion, Just as she was cooking, Simone called her.
As soon as the call went through, Simone shouted in a cold and angry voice. “Estelle, why did you pick on Carmella? Where did you learn to fight? I know you hold a grudge against Carmella, but it was my fault that you were lost in the first place. Take it out on me
Seeing that the soup in the pot had boiled, Estelle hung up, threw her phone aside, and focused on cooking the pasta.
When Simone called again, Estelle silenced the call.
She could probably guess what Carmella had said to Simone after she went back. That Terrence had introduced her to a friend, and they were happily dining when Estelle came over and beat up the other person.
She was the reason that carmella had offended both Terrence and the Franco family.
It was all her fault
Even if she explained. Simone wouldn’t choose to believe her
Magdalen was right, Simone is a fool. Even if she’s her biological mother, she has to admit that
People’s affection had a limit, and Simone had given all her motherly love to Carmella. There’s none left for her.
Blood ties can’t fill the void of twenty years.
Estelle sensed Bennett was speaking up for Carmella, so she kept quiet.
Estelle simply replied, “I know”
They brought her back but didn’t keep a place for her at home. She understood this when she first returned to the Macclain family. So when the agreement was signed with the Lamont family for her to live in Villa del Sol, she agreed without hesitation
At that time, Simone didn’t know where she went and never tried to stop her or showed any concern. She probably be relieved that Estelle wouldn’t be staying in the Mactan family to compete with Carmella for favor
As for Carmella, she could pretend not to know her little schemes
But if Carmella thought she could treat her like a fool, then that would be a big mistake!
Some people always think they’re the smartest in reality that’s just another kind of stupidity!
